How they compare
Colombia currently reports 8,324 t against 6,577 t in Nepal, a difference of 1,747 t.
That makes Colombia's figure about 1.3 times Nepal's.
The two have swapped places 3 times across 7 shared years of data; in 2004 it was Colombia ahead.
Colombia ranks 21st and Nepal ranks 23rd of 90 countries.
Colombia has averaged higher in every one of the 2 decades both report.
Head to head by decade
| Decade | Colombia | Nepal | Difference | Ahead |
|---|---|---|---|---|
| 2000s | 13,140 t | 9,542 t | 3,598 t | Colombia |
| 2010s | 12,941 t | 4,004 t | 8,937 t | Colombia |
Averages of every year both report within each decade.

About this data
The Fertilizers by Product dataset contains information on the Production, Trade and Agriculture Use of inorganic (chemical or mineral) fertilizers products. The fertilizer statistics data are for a set of 23 product categories. Both straight and compound fertilizers are included.
